Under Texas Skies Trailer (1940)

"HE-MAN Action!" 29 September 1940 Western 57 mins

The story opens as Stony returns to his home town, only to discover that his sheriff father has been murdered by person or persons unknown. The new sheriff (Henry Brandon) resents the arrival of the Mesquiteers, going so far as to frame Tucson on a murder charge.
